A figure in fine clothing holds scales in one hand and distributes coins to two kneeling figures with the other. At first glance the image looks generous — and it is. At second glance it raises an uncomfortable question: who holds the scales, and why? The Six of Pentacles, ruled by the Moon in the second decan of Taurus, is the card of generosity, charity, and the power dynamics hidden inside every act of giving. It is never just money changing hands. It is always power too.
The giving and receiving poles
There are two sides to this card, and you are probably on one of them. Either you are the person giving — from genuine compassion, from the wish to help, from the position that you can afford to. Or you are the person receiving — grateful, relieved, maybe a little ashamed. Both positions carry dignity and shadow.
Moon in Taurus brings emotional needs into the material sphere. The Moon represents care, instincts, and what gives us security. Taurus represents possessions, comfort, and the value of things. Together they create a deep emotional need to provide shelter through material means — for yourself and for others.
The scales of fairness
The scales in the giver's hand are not accidental. They represent the attempt to distribute fairly — but they also raise the question of who decides what fair means. The giver holds the power. They determine who gets how much, under what conditions, and with what expectations. That is not automatically bad, but it deserves attention.
In practice, the Six of Pentacles often appears in situations where money or resources flow — salary, donations, gifts, loans, inheritances. The card does not just ask whether giving is happening, but how. Is someone giving out of love or out of control? Is someone taking out of need or out of convenience? The dynamic is rarely as simple as it looks.
Generosity without strings
The best version of the Six of Pentacles is pure, unconditional generosity. The anonymous donation. The tip that saves the waiter's day. The colleague who shares her contacts without expecting anything back. This form of giving is powerful — it changes not just the situation but the people in it.
Moon in Taurus has a natural talent for this kind of care. It is the energy that cooks when someone is sad. That brings the blanket when someone is cold. That pays without talking about it. Practical love expressed not in words but in actions.
When generosity becomes control
The shadow side is subtle and therefore dangerous. Some people give in order to control. The gift with the invisible price tag. The loan that makes you dependent. The help that comes with the expectation that you must be grateful forever. When giving is not love but power, the Six of Pentacles becomes a warning.
The card also asks: are you comfortable receiving help? Or do you struggle being in the receiving position? In a culture that glorifies independence, receiving often feels like weakness. But true strength lies in accepting help when it is sincerely offered, and returning it when you can.
The cycle of giving
Ideally, the Six of Pentacles is not a static image but a cycle. Today you give, tomorrow you receive. Today you have more, tomorrow someone else does. Money flows, resources circulate, and everyone benefits. The card reminds you that wealth is not a pie that shrinks when you share it — it grows when it stays in motion.

In Readings
🔮In a Reading
The Six of Pentacles shows that themes around giving and receiving are central for you right now. You are either in a position to be generous or in a position to need help. The card advises conscious, fair exchange — no ulterior motives when giving and no shame when receiving.
⚡When Active
When transits activate the second decan of Taurus, themes around generosity and fairness move to the foreground. Moon transits intensify emotional reactions to financial situations. Venus transits can create favorable conditions for gifts, donations, or fair deals. Make sure you are giving and receiving in healthy balance.
🤝In Combination
In combination with other cards, the Six of Pentacles shows the material dynamic of a relationship. Who gives more? Who takes more? Is that okay for both, or is there an imbalance? Next to loving cards it shows genuine generosity. Next to difficult cards it warns of dependency or control through money.
